declare(strict_types=1);
namespace pocketmine\block;
use pocketmine\block\utils\HorizontalFacingOption;
use pocketmine\data\runtime\RuntimeDataDescriber;
use pocketmine\entity\Entity;
use pocketmine\item\Item;
use pocketmine\math\Facing;
use pocketmine\math\Vector3;
use pocketmine\player\Player;
use pocketmine\world\BlockTransaction;
use function array_intersect_key;
use function count;
use function spl_object_id;
class Vine extends Flowable{
/** @var HorizontalFacingOption[] */
protected array $faces = [];
protected function describeBlockOnlyState(RuntimeDataDescriber $w) : void{
$w->enumSet($this->faces, HorizontalFacingOption::cases());
}
/** @return HorizontalFacingOption[] */
public function getFaces() : array{ return $this->faces; }
public function hasFace(HorizontalFacingOption $face) : bool{
return isset($this->faces[spl_object_id($face)]);
}
/**
* @param HorizontalFacingOption[] $faces
* @return $this
*/
public function setFaces(array $faces) : self{
$uniqueFaces = [];
foreach($faces as $face){
if(!$face instanceof HorizontalFacingOption){
throw new \InvalidArgumentException("Expected array of HorizontalFacingOption");
}
$uniqueFaces[spl_object_id($face)] = $face;
}
$this->faces = $uniqueFaces;
return $this;
}
/** @return $this */
public function setFace(HorizontalFacingOption $face, bool $value) : self{
if($value){
$this->faces[spl_object_id($face)] = $face;
}else{
unset($this->faces[spl_object_id($face)]);
}
return $this;
}
public function hasEntityCollision() : bool{
return true;
}
public function canClimb() : bool{
return true;
}
public function canBeReplaced() : bool{
return true;
}
public function onEntityInside(Entity $entity) : bool{
$entity->resetFallDistance();
return true;
}
protected function recalculateCollisionBoxes() : array{
return [];
}
public function place(BlockTransaction $tx, Item $item, Block $blockReplace, Block $blockClicked, Facing $face, Vector3 $clickVector, ?Player $player = null) : bool{
$oppositeFace = Facing::opposite($face);
$hzFacing = HorizontalFacingOption::tryFromFacing($oppositeFace);
if($hzFacing === null || !$blockReplace->getSide($oppositeFace)->isFullCube()){
return false;
}
$this->faces = $blockReplace instanceof Vine ? $blockReplace->faces : [];
$this->faces[spl_object_id($hzFacing)] = $hzFacing;
return parent::place($tx, $item, $blockReplace, $blockClicked, $face, $clickVector, $player);
}
public function onNearbyBlockChange() : void{
$changed = false;
$up = $this->getSide(Facing::UP);
//check which faces have corresponding vines in the block above
$supportedFaces = $up instanceof Vine ? array_intersect_key($this->faces, $up->faces) : [];
foreach($this->faces as $face){
if(!isset($supportedFaces[spl_object_id($face)]) && !$this->getSide($face->toFacing())->isSolid()){
unset($this->faces[spl_object_id($face)]);
$changed = true;
}
}
if($changed){
$world = $this->position->getWorld();
if(count($this->faces) === 0){
$world->useBreakOn($this->position);
}else{
$world->setBlock($this->position, $this);
}
}
}
public function ticksRandomly() : bool{
return true;
}
public function onRandomTick() : void{
//TODO: vine growth
}
public function getDrops(Item $item) : array{
if(($item->getBlockToolType() & BlockToolType::SHEARS) !== 0){
return $this->getDropsForCompatibleTool($item);
}
return [];
}
public function getFlameEncouragement() : int{
return 15;
}
public function getFlammability() : int{
return 100;
}
}
